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.

We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.

The Location of the Walnut Cemetery ...

We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Walnut Cemetery:

41.4764, -95.2114

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Walnut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>

The Walnut Cemetery is located in Pottawattamie County<2>.

The county seat for Pottawattamie County is located in Council Bluffs. Council Bluffs lies 37 miles [59.5 km]<3> to the west southwest of the Walnut Cemetery .
